Kinds of Treadmills
When it concerns choosing a treadmill, it is crucial to understand the various types offered in the market. Here are the primary categories:
1. Manual TreadmillsSystem: These treadmills have a basic style and count on the user's efforts to move the belt.Pros: More economical, quieter operation, no electrical power required.Cons: Limited features, may not offer the exact same series of exercise strength.2. Motorized TreadmillsMechanism: Powered by a motor that drives the belt, enabling users to walk or run at a set speed.Pros: Greater variety of speeds and inclines, equipped with numerous functions such as heart rate displays and exercise programs.Cons: More costly and might need more upkeep.3. Folding TreadmillsSystem: Designed for those with minimal space, these treadmills can be folded for simple storage.Pros: Space-saving, often motorized, versatile features.Cons: May be less resilient than non-folding models.4. Industrial TreadmillsMechanism: High-quality machines designed for usage in gyms and physical fitness centers.Pros: Built to hold up against heavy usage, advanced functions, typically include guarantees.Cons: Pricey and not ideal for home use due to size.5. When selecting a treadmill, potential buyers must think about numerous crucial elements:

How often should I use a treadmill?
It is recommended to use a treadmill a minimum of 3 to five times a week, including numerous strength levels for best results.
2. Can I slim down by utilizing a treadmill?
Yes, constant usage of a treadmill can contribute to weight loss, particularly when integrated with a balanced diet and strength training.
3. What is the best speed to walk on a treadmill for novices?
A speed of 3 to 4 miles per hour is a suitable variety for novices. It's important to begin slow and gradually increase pace as comfort and stamina improve.
4. Do I need to utilize a treadmill if I currently run outdoors?
Using a treadmill can provide additional advantages, such as controlled environments and varied exercises (incline, periods) that are not always possible outdoors.
5. How do I keep my treadmill?
Regular maintenance includes lubricating the belt, cleaning up the deck and console, and inspecting the motor for optimum performance.
